Additional "Special Features" info (some of which is not mentioned on the packaging) ............
>>> Audio Commentaries Featuring Carl Reiner and Dick Van Dyke;
>>> Audio Commentary Featuring Rose, Ann, & Larry for 1 Episode;
>>> Audio Commentary Featuring Don Rickles (Odd, since his eps. are in S.4) ???
>>> Interviews With Cast and Producers;
>>> The Cast Remembers "Coast-to-Coast Big Mouth";
>>> Remembering Richard Deacon;
>>> Cast Memories of the Last Show;
>>> Cast on the TV Land Awards;
>>> Emmy Award Telecast Clips Featuring the Cast;
>>> Clip from Dick Van Dyke and the Other Woman, a 1969 special with Dick and Mary;
>>> Cast Reunion on 'Comic Relief';
>>> Sketch From "The Cass Elliott Special", Featuring Dick & Cass;
>>> Original Commercials Featuring the Cast (??? Not sure about this inclusion, since we have this same erroneous info for a previous boxed set. ???);
>>> Trailer for "The Art Of Love" (1965 film);
>>> Network Promotional Spots;
>>> Promo Spot for "The New Dick Van Dyke Show";
>>> Photo Galleries for Selected Episodes;
>>> Collectible 4-Page Booklet.

David Van Deusen has cleared up a common confusion on this message board. Even though the back of the fifth season set does say "audio commentary by Don Rickles", this will not be a full episode length audio commentary. Rather, this will be very short all-new "interview" with Don Rickles reminiscing about his season four episodes.
